Reactions of nido-6-SB[sub 9]H[sub 11] with imines. Structural characterization of endo-9-((t-Bu)MeC=NH)-arachno-6-SB[sub 9]H[sub 11]

The reaction of nido-6-SB[sub 9]H[sub 11] with N-tert-butylformaldimine results in the formation of the unique zwitterionic compound 9-((t-Bu)NH[sub 2][sup +]CH[sub 2])-nido-6-SB[sub 9]H[sub 9][sup [minus]] (1). The formation of 1 is consistent with a reaction sequence involving hydroboration of the imine at the B9 cage position accompanied by transfer of a proton from a cage-bridging site to the nitrogen atom. When 1 is then reacted with acetonitrile, a rearrangement occurs and the adduct exo-9-(CH[sub 3]CN)-endo-9-((t-Bu)NHCH[sub 2])-arachno-6-SB[sub 9]H[sub 10] (2) is formed. The reaction of nido-6-SB[sub 9]H[sub 11] with tert-butylmethylketimine (4) gives the substituted imine product endo-9-((t-Bu)MeC=NH)-arachno-6-SB[sub 9]H[sub 11] (6). A single-crystal x-ray study of 6 confirmed that the imine adopts an endo position with regard to the arachno-6-SB[sub 9]H[sub 11] framework. Furthermore, the observed imine hydrogen to cage sulfur distance (2.712 (28) [angstrom]) is less than the sum of the van der Waals radii of hydrogen and sulfur, suggesting that the observed endo configuration may be stabilized by N-H---S hydrogen-bonding interactions. Thermolysis of 6 results in hydrogenation and rearrangement of the imine group to produce exo-9-((t-Bu)MeC(H)NH[sub 2])-arachno-6-SB[sub 9]H[sub 11] (7).
